What is port 3719?
Port 3719/TCP is a Registered port, registered with IANA for specific applications. It is associated with the itelserverport service.

Is it safe to expose port 3719 to the Internet?
It depends on the service and configuration. Port 3719 (itelserverport) is a Registered port. If you need to expose it, keep the service updated, use strong authentication, and configure a firewall. It's always recommended to restrict access by IP when possible.
How do I check if port 3719 is open?
You can use nmap: `nmap -p 3719 -sV example.com`, netcat: `nc -zv example.com 3719`, or the bash command: `(echo > /dev/tcp/example.com/3719) 2>/dev/null && echo "Open" || echo "Closed"`.
How do I open or close port 3719 on my firewall?
On Linux with UFW: `sudo ufw allow 3719/tcp` (open) or `sudo ufw deny 3719/tcp` (close). With iptables: `sudo iptables -A INPUT -p tcp --dport 3719 -j ACCEPT`. On Windows: `netsh advfirewall firewall add rule name="Open Port 3719" dir=in action=allow protocol=TCP localport=3719`.
